RGPS Grand Prix New Orleans Kicks Off at Caesars — The RunGood Poker Series Grand Prix officially launched at Caesars New Orleans on September 25th with 17 ring events scheduled through October 5th. The $400 Series Kickoff with $100,000 guaranteed began the series, setting the stage for the $800 Main Event with $200,000 guaranteed starting October 3rd. Source: RunGood.com
3. Five Top Poker Pros Confirmed for WSOP Paradise 2025 — The WSOP announced five major Poker stars (including myself!) have confirmed their attendance at WSOP Paradise 2025. The December 4-18 series in the Bahamas features 15 bracelet events with buy-ins ranging from $2,500 to $250,000, highlighted by the record-breaking $60 million guaranteed Super Main Event. Phil Hellmuth and Jennifer Tilly to Headline Big Deal for One Drop — The One Drop Foundation announced that Poker legends Phil Hellmuth and Jennifer Tilly, along with Formula 1 stars, will headline the 2025 Big Deal for One Drop tournament at Resorts World Las Vegas on November 21st. The $5,300 charity event features a cash prize pool this year (unlike 2024's experiential prizes) while supporting clean water initiatives, with $1,000 from each buy-in going directly to the One Drop Foundation. Mike Zulker Captures Poker Masters Event #2 for $157,000 — Mike Zulker delivered a wire-to-wire performance to win Poker Masters Event #2: $5,100 No-Limit Hold'em, earning $157,000 and his first PGT title. The victory propelled Zulker into 3rd place on the 2025 Poker Masters leaderboard and 15th overall on the annual PGT standings with over $1.1 million in earnings. Source: PGT.com
STRATEGY CORNER
Let's talk about what separates the crushers from the fish in small stakes tournaments: knowing when to c-bet and when to check.
Most players fall into two camps - the "bet everything" crowd who fire with air on every flop, and the "scared money" players who check back pocket aces because they're afraid of getting raised. Both are bleeding chips.
The secret? In my book I mention that, It's not about your cards. It's about hand classes and range advantage.
Think of your hands in four simple categories:
Class A: Value hands (top pair+, sets, strong made hands)
Class B: Good draws (flush draws, straight draws, strong backdoors)
Class C: Medium strength (weak pairs, decent ace-high)
Class D: Complete trash
Your default strategy should be: bet Class A and Class B, check Class C and Class D.
But here's where most players mess up - they don't adjust for board texture. On a dry A-7-2 rainbow board after you've raised UTG, you have massive range advantage. Fire away with almost everything because your opponent is folding 70% of their range.
On a wet 9-8-7 with two suits? Pump the brakes. Your opponent's calling range is loaded with made hands and draws that aren't folding. When you do bet these textures, size up to 60-75% pot to charge their draws properly.
The game-changer: bet sizing is a function of frequency. The more often you bet, the smaller you should go. The less often you bet, the bigger your sizing.
